Crash on Victoria Sends One to Hospital
Friday, June 21, 2013 @ 3:54 PM

Crash scene on Victoria this afternoon – photo-submitted
Prince George, B.C. – A motorcycle driver has been taken to University Hospital of Northern BC for treatment of undetermined injuries following a crash this afternoon.
The motorcycle and a truck were involved in the collision on Victoria Street between 17th and 20th Avenues around 1:00 this afternoon.
According to RCMP, their investigation suggests the truck driver was exiting a parking lot, and attempting to make a left hand turn on to Victoria to head northbound. A vehicle in the south bound curb lane on Victoria stopped to allow the truck to make the turn. A southbound motorcyclist in the outside lane did not see the truck entering on to Victoria and struck the truck.
The driver of the truck has been cited for failing to yield to oncoming traffic.
